An Early Stage Electrochemical Evaluation of Ovarian Cancer : α-MnO2 Nanorod and AuNP Hybrid Nanoarchitectures
Ovarian cancer (OC), a predominant contributor to fatalities among gynecologic cancers, necessitates early detection for effective treatment.
